AZ Hotel Vague d’Or
1/5 Terrible
Awful experience
"I’m really surprised that this is a 4 stars hotel, it needs a lot of improvement, also the stuff needs a training.
I waited 2 hours to do the check in, the first room was depressing I asked to change it, after a long negotiation they gave me another one, I went to their restaurant on the beach to have a drink and chill while they prepared the room, the service there was even worse, I waited 30 minutes for just a lemon juice and it was so bad, then I asked for an orange juice, when I complained to the manager he literally told me “ this is Algeria! We don’t have a good service “. I asked for the bill and I had to wait also a long time, and the same amount of time to get the exchange.
The room was spacious with 2 balconies, but it’s very noisy because the kids are screaming and shouting in the beach, and at night there was some weird guys in the street playing a loud music and dancing.
The area overall doesn’t seem save.
The electric plug in the room doesn’t work, I figure it out in the morning when I saw that my mobile phone didn’t charged, I had to go to the reception to change it, I informed them, they didn’t take it seriously.
The bathroom sink was blocked by the way.
The carpet in the corridor was so old and smelly.
I really was waiting for the next day to leave, the only reason which stopped me was my work, as I had a night shift and I worked online, and when I tried to rest a few hours after finishing work the bed wasn’t comfortable, so literally I didn’t sleep. "
